Pronúncia: hɜːt
-
noun
- [wound, injure] ferida, lesió.
- [harm] mal. transitive verb [preterite & past participle hurt]
- [injure] ferir, lesionar, fer mal a.
- [cause pain to] fer mal a.
- it hurts me very much em fa molt de mal.
- [damage] perjudicar, afectar.
- [feelings] ferir, ofendre.
- [be bad for] fer mal a.
- he hurt his finger es va fer mal al dit.
- he’s more frightened than hurt ha estat més l’espant que el mal.
- these shoes will hurt me aquestes sabates em faran mal.
- where does it hurt? on (et) fa mal?
- to get hurt fer-se mal.
- in such affairs someone’s bound to get hurt amb aquestes coses sempre hi ha algú que en surt perjudicat.
- she was rather hurt by their criticisms es va ofendre bastant a causa de les crítiques, les crítiques la van (ferir \ ofendre) bastant. intransitive verb
- [feel pain] fer mal.
- I hurt all over tot em fa mal.
- [take harm] fer-se malbé, patir danys.
- does it hurt much? fa molt de mal?
- it won’t hurt to postpone the matter for a few days no passarà res si ho deixem estar per alguns dies més. adjective
- [hand, etc.] ferit
- lesionat.
- [feelings] ofès.
